Commit Graph

115 Commits

Author SHA1 Message Date
uumas
c7b14f8dfa uumas.general.vhost update 2024-07-28 01:23:43 +03:00
uumas
e4222635d9 Merge branch 'master' of git.uumas.fi:uumas/ansible-docker 2024-07-28 01:20:34 +03:00
uumas
a773666715 Update wordpress to use service role 2024-07-28 01:20:10 +03:00
uumas
5921c7d5db jitsi: adjustements etc 2024-07-28 01:14:45 +03:00
uumas
79ba8658a0 Migrate docker_volumes -> docker_mounts 2024-07-28 01:14:14 +03:00
uumas
fa1cdcc348 authentik: migrate to service role 2024-07-28 01:12:43 +03:00
uumas
87bb985211 Add service role 2024-07-28 01:12:26 +03:00
uumas
64d074ea4b alpine: import_role -> include_role 2024-07-28 01:10:49 +03:00
uumas
2363902890 fix keycloak entrypoint 2024-05-19 17:02:59 +03:00
uumas
298f053835 authentik: add mounts 2023-12-21 01:36:13 +02:00
uumas
6acb2d17dd grafana: add oauth support 2023-12-21 01:35:34 +02:00
uumas
b6e379a3f2 add alertmanager role 2023-12-21 01:33:54 +02:00
uumas
c5a54827d4 prometheus: add blackbox exporter 2023-12-21 01:32:53 +02:00
uumas
6f1bcecf25 container: formatting 2023-12-21 01:31:34 +02:00
uumas
5bf47c73a7 container: add switch for hcloud 2023-12-21 01:31:05 +02:00
uumas
681b788ac4 prometheus: add support for installing webhook server 2023-12-21 01:22:53 +02:00
uumas
0eeeecb549 prometheus: config cleanup, actually use recording and alerting rules 2023-12-21 01:19:23 +02:00
uumas
44665bae12 prometheus: install alertmanager 2023-12-21 01:18:27 +02:00
uumas
8dc0ec798f promehteus: add alerting and recording rules 2023-12-21 01:14:31 +02:00
uumas
e9d1eed01b container: flush handler in the end 2023-12-21 01:12:24 +02:00
uumas
8d2999fe87 container: fix check mode 2023-12-21 01:12:15 +02:00
uumas
d80641623e container: switch to fqcns 2023-12-21 01:12:02 +02:00
uumas
22227d9ffc container: small fixes 2023-12-21 01:10:56 +02:00
uumas
3e9ea95ad7 container: add copypath mounts for copying whole directories to mount in container 2023-12-21 01:08:02 +02:00
uumas
d76dbf6e3c container: add restart container handler for changed template 2023-12-21 01:03:52 +02:00
uumas
ef5d83b188 prometheus: use docker_mounts instead of volumes 2023-12-21 01:00:39 +02:00
uumas
74e9eb8dcb prometheus: include instead of import 2023-12-21 01:00:04 +02:00
uumas
9a4c7c9440 container: add molecule tests 2023-07-19 10:11:49 +03:00
uumas
f99fbc0483 authentik: add smtp 2023-07-19 09:56:04 +03:00
uumas
c35c3f73a0 docker: remove molecule example comment 2023-07-19 09:55:18 +03:00
uumas
9787fbf0db docker: add buildx 2023-07-14 15:44:35 +03:00
uumas
79b8e4fa27 docker: ansible-lint 2023-07-14 15:34:29 +03:00
uumas
1596b2bfc5 docker: use uumas.general.apt_repository for apt repo 2023-07-14 15:25:26 +03:00
uumas
2fae11dd33 add authentik role 2023-07-05 16:18:18 +03:00
uumas
d32706bae6 grafana: fix argspec descriptions 2023-07-05 16:10:31 +03:00
uumas
195210346b container: add support for redis 2023-07-05 16:10:31 +03:00
uumas
3f5b6c0558 container: Initialize container_networks to an empty list 2023-07-05 16:10:31 +03:00
uumas
4b7a359663 container: make additional containers use only first docker network 2023-07-05 16:10:30 +03:00
uumas
4d9edf1532 container: make dockerfile variable officially supported and more modular 2023-07-05 16:10:07 +03:00
uumas
8812459beb alpine: add dockerfile to argspec 2023-07-05 15:33:54 +03:00
uumas
7f6ae18c5c Merge branch 'master' of git.uumas.fi:uumas/ansible-docker 2023-06-27 17:32:56 +03:00
uumas
851ff2aaf8 wordpress: support configuring php timeouts 2023-06-27 17:22:39 +03:00
uumas
901a2f7450 prometheus: add customizable storage retention, default to 10 years 2023-06-26 13:12:09 +03:00
uumas
64aa8c574c container: support setting docker command 2023-06-26 13:11:19 +03:00
uumas
bbe86222da wordpress: add libssl-dev as a requirement for memcached (https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=1038149 2023-06-20 15:57:43 +03:00
uumas
68e4bcdbbd container: move additional services to separate tasks file 2023-06-06 21:17:50 +03:00
uumas
c7c437373f fix legacy docker_volumes configuration support 2023-05-16 07:17:59 +03:00
uumas
7af0e08dfc container: basic auth for phpmyadmin 2023-05-09 21:46:21 +03:00
uumas
09daba7fd7 container: support phpmyadmin for mariadb 2023-05-09 21:22:28 +03:00
uumas
a2225cea5f container: use uumas.general.vhost instead of reverse_proxy 2023-05-09 20:17:42 +03:00